Geodemographic classifications turn complex population data into clear, actionable insights for policy, research, and commercial use. In this hands-on workshop, we will demonstrate how to build a bespoke geodemographic classification from UK census data using the Python data science stack. Participants will be guided through sourcing and preparing open data, selecting relevant variables, and clustering communities in ways that can be tailored to specific needs. We will also explore how recent advances in machine learning and AI can help uncover hidden structure in the data and reduce the technical burden of creating geodemographics. By the end of the session, you will have the tools and workflow needed to design your own open, reproducible geodemographic classifications.

The conference focuses both on the developments in methodology and the applications of methods for spatial and spatio-temporal data in public health. The growth in availability of spatially references data of both infectious and non-infectious diseases is increasing the demand for spatial and spatio-temporal analyses. Both GIS technology and spatial statistics are fundamental in the analysis of this data, and the field's methods are quickly expanding.
